发表评论取消回复
相关阅读
相关 Java中的异常处理:为什么我们总是忘记catch块
在Java中,忘记 catch 块确实可能导致一些问题。以下是几个可能的原因: 1. 错误的预期:程序员可能会假设代码中不存在需要捕获异常的情况。这种情况下,忘记 catch
相关 Java中异常处理:为什么catch块总是为空
在Java中,异常处理是程序设计中非常重要的一部分,它允许程序在遇到错误时能够优雅地处理,而不是直接崩溃。异常处理通常涉及`try`、`catch`和`finally`块。
相关 为什么Java中多线程同步总是出现问题?
Java中的多线程同步问题可能源于以下几点: 1. **竞态条件**:多个线程同时访问和修改共享资源,可能会导致数据不一致。例如,一个计数器被两个线程同时增加。 2. **
相关 Java异常处理:IOException、NullPointerException示例
在Java编程中,异常是为了处理程序运行时可能出现的错误情况。这里我们将重点介绍两种常见的异常:IOException和NullPointerException。 1. IO
相关 Java异常处理:为什么总是出现NullPointerException?
在Java中,`NullPointerException`通常发生在试图访问一个null对象的属性或方法时。简单来说,就是你试图使用一个没有任何内容的对象。 例如: ```j
相关 Java异常处理:空指针异常 (NullPointerException)
在Java编程中,空指针异常(NullPointerException)是一种常见的运行时错误。它发生在试图访问或操作一个null对象引用时。 例如: ```java Str
相关 为什么我的Java字符串处理总是出错?
Java字符串处理可能出错的原因有很多,以下是一些常见的问题和解决办法: 1. 空指针异常:如果你尝试访问一个空的String对象,会抛出NullPointerExcepti
相关 Java中空指针异常(NullPointerException)处理
在Java中,`NullPointerException`通常发生在尝试访问一个null引用对象的属性或方法时。以下是处理这种异常的一些常见策略: 1. **检查引用**:
相关 Java中的异常处理:为什么总是忘记catch块?
在Java中,忘记catch块的主要原因有以下几点: 1. 理解不足:许多人刚开始学习Java时对异常处理不够理解。他们可能没有意识到每个方法调用都可能抛出异常。 2. 忽
相关 【Java】异常处理 之 NullPointerException
在所有的`RuntimeException`异常中,Java程序员最熟悉的恐怕就是`NullPointerException`了。 `NullPointerException
还没有评论,来说两句吧...